Potocki calls is "wodka" (pronounced "voo-dka" literally meaning little water) because it tastes like it, yielding the full and distinctive flavor of Polish rye. Offers creamy, nutty, rye notes combined with hints of spice on the long, dry finish.
The bouquet is subtle and alluring, with distant notes of buttered popcorn and escarole broth; aeration stimulates aromas of peanut butter, rye toast and damp cobblestone. Silky palate entry is slightly sweet, concentrated and grainy; at midpalate, the flavor turns drier, lightly spiced and almost fruity (as in dried fruit). Aftertaste is long and spicy.
